Explosion hazard by electric sparking due to missing or improperly implemented
equipotential bonding.
Serious injury or death from burns and / or explosion pressure.
Connect all elements in the installation and loading area (VDL / pump module / pump)
with the conductive surface and/or with each other. Proceed according to the grounding
plan in chap. 6.6.
For installation of the pump module proceed acc. to the mounting instructions of the
pump module (Art. no. 7001-0137).
Make sure that the personal protective equipment (PPE) of the operating personnel is
implemented ESD protected. This applies also to gloves.
Before commissioning, measure the equipotential bonding after first setting up the VDL
and implementing all described measures for establishing the equipotential bonding.
Provide cyclic measurements of the equipotential bonding.
Always wear ESD-protected safety clothing when operating the chamber.

Electrical connection
The chambers are supplied ready for connection. They come with a fixed power connection cable of at
least 2000 mm / 78.74 in in length and a shockproof plug.

• The domestic socket must also provide a protective conductor. Make sure that the connection of the
protective conductor of the domestic installations to the chamber's protective conductor meets the la-
test technology. The protective conductors of the socket and plug must be compatible!
Electrical hazard due to lack of a protective conductor.
Deadly electric shock.
Make sure that the power plug and power socket match and that the protective
electrical conductors of the chamber and domestic installation are securely connec-
ted.
• Prior to connection and start-up, check the power supply voltage. Compare the values to the specified
data located on the chamber's type plate (left chamber side, bottom right-hand, see chap. 1.6).
